Overview

Getting into a college can be the most stressful ordeal a student can face, with endless planning, test-taking, competition, the torturous wait for an answer. . . .

Now six undergraduates at Harvard reveal the secrets they learned while applying to the country's top colleges. With wit and common sense, they share tips you won't get from college counselors--because these students have actually faced the process themselves . . . and beaten it!

Learn how to:
- Clean up your image in high school and capitalize on your strengths
- Choose the right college using factors that really matter
- Make your personal essay stand out with examples of essays that worked and why.
- Finance your education, no matter what your means

Also including:
- Surprising, fun facts, and a useful glossary of common admissions terms
- Quotes from current students on their experiences and regrets

About the Author

Harvard Student Agencies, Inc. was founded in 1957 on the ideal of financing a Harvard education through student employment. Today, HSA is the world's largest student-run corporation and also produces the bestselling travel series Let's Go. It is located in Cambridge, Massachusetts.


The Harvard Student Agencies Bartending course has certified more than forty thousand individuals in the art of drink mixing since its inception in 1972.
